Business on the Move – A Sure Winner in the UK… And in Australia too!?

Posted in: Education

The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port in Australia (CILTA) is spreading the word about Business on the Move.

Business on the Move (UK) has just won a Royal Bank of Scotland Inspiring Enterprise Award recognizing the value of the game as a practical teaching resource for inspiring youth enterprise and an interest in business. This is the third award Business on the Move (UK) has won in the past 15 months for innovation and entrepreneurship.

In the UK the game is continuing to gather support from major organisations including the UK Warehousing Association,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port, DP World London Gateway, Road Haulage Association, GB Rail Freight and Chep as well as Tesco and Marks & Spencer.

Key to explaining the enthusiasm generated among the logistics and transport sector is that Business on the Move is much more than a successful board game. After playing the game students can learn about the businesses behind the 40+ corporate logos featured in the game through the use of specially created learning activities. The game becomes a ‘platform for learning’ about all types of businesses involved in the supply chain. One interesting recent development is the growing interest from sponsors in using the game as a training tool with, for instance, apprentices and graduate trainees and as part of an assessment centre process, especially as the game can be played at seven different levels.

An Australian version of Business on the Move is currently being planned including obtaining sponsorship support to enable up to 2,500 sets of the game to be donated to schools to coincide with the phasing-in of the new National Australian Curriculum where the subject Economics and Business will be taught to students in years 5-6-7-8 for the first time. Feedback from teachers is the game is valuable and practical to introduce the concept of learning about business using a collaborative and multi-level approach.
